Jets put QB Geno Smith on injured reserve

FLORHAM PARK, N.J. _ The Jets placed Geno Smith (torn right ACL) on injured reserve on Wednesday, ending his season.

The decision to put Smith, 26, on IR came a day after he was scheduled to get a second opinion from noted knee specialist Dr. James Andrews.

Smith suffered the injury while trying to escape a sack in the second quarter of the Jets' 24-16 win over the Baltimore Ravens at MetLife Stadium last Sunday.

It was first start in nearly two years for Smith, who was tabbed as the starter after replacing Ryan Fitzpatrick. Though he said he felt fine during his postgame interview, an MRI on Monday revealed the torn ligament.

He completed 8 of 14 passes for 126 yards and a touchdown this season, which included his one start and one mop-up appearance in Kansas City in Week 6.

In a corresponding move, the team signed linebacker Taiwan Jones, who spent a portion of last season on the Jets' active roster before being one of their final roster cuts in September.

Jones had 14 tackles, four passes defensed and an interception during the preseason.
